Abstract
We study the singular perturbation approach proposed by Lavrentiev for the regularization of systems of Volterra integral equations of the first kind, in the case that the kernel K(t) is not invertible for t = 0 and without assuming K(t) ~ t v I. We single out a class of kernels, which we call “diagonally dominant”. We show that when the kernel belongs to this class then it is possible to regularize the problem using a multiscale singular perturbation method.
